Darren Watts Posted February 22, 2003 Report Share Posted February 22, 2003 Just a quick note to let everyone know "Terran Empire" is safely in and will ship from the printers to distribution on Monday. The advance printers copies are in the office and look swell. We've never had a Star Hero setting book before and we're very excited. It should start showing up on shelves in about a week to ten days, so do check it out! dw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...

Darren Watts Posted February 26, 2003 Author Report Share Posted February 26, 2003 TUV and TE had the same print run. CU's was bigger, but has been out longer. Checking current stock levels, we are closer to running out of CU, but really we have plenty of all three to last us a few months unless something really takes off. So go with the one you like best.
